Output 31a1e86cd6bc0afaceda33c4b84236e740739609ad5b3dd6a087ef9fe87cab03:2

value
536000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ef9a6df09f082dffffc838ffbf2b6e64b69df8fb OP_EQUAL
address
3PXvRLYL5swjGcEx6SXAP4DauSvN7BHfDJ
transaction
31a1e86cd6bc0afaceda33c4b84236e740739609ad5b3dd6a087ef9fe87cab03
confirmations
315994
spent
true